Description

The NCFE Level 3 Award in Floral Design And Arranging  course is divided into three comprehensive modules:

Module 1: Theory and Design

  • The history of floral design
  • Design principles and elements
  • Harmony; unity; colour
  • Balance; proportion; scale
  • Line; form; space
  • Depth; texture; fragrance
  • Tools and containers
  • The mechanics of floral design
  • Focal point and rhythm

Module 2: Basic Techniques and Styles

  • Nomenclature and post-harvest physiology
  • Care and handling
  • Flower and foliage forms
  • Basic shapes of floral arrangements
  • Seasonal, holiday and special occasion designs
  • Flowers to wear
  • Everlasting flowers
  • Drying and preservation techniques
  • Corsage and boutonniere construction techniques
  • Understanding the floral holidays

Module 3: Advanced Techniques and Styles

  • The oriental style of design
  • Contemporary design styles and techniques
  • Wedding flower arrangements
  • Sympathy flower arrangements
  • Harvest and distribution
  • The retail flower shop
  • The retail aspect of floral design
  • Selling techniques, employee roles
  • The shop layout
  • Career opportunities in floral design

CPD stands for Continuing Professional Development. If you work in certain professions or for certain companies, your employer may require you to complete a number of CPD hours or points, per year. You can find a range of CPD courses on Reed Courses, many of which can be completed online.

A regulated qualification is delivered by a learning institution which is regulated by a government body. In England, the government body which regulates courses is Ofqual. Ofqual regulated qualifications sit on the Regulated Qualifications Framework (RQF), which can help students understand how different qualifications in different fields compare to each other. The framework also helps students to understand what qualifications they need to progress towards a higher learning goal, such as a university degree or equivalent higher education award.

An endorsed course is a skills based course which has been checked over and approved by an independent awarding body. Endorsed courses are not regulated so do not result in a qualification - however, the student can usually purchase a certificate showing the awarding body's logo if they wish. Certain awarding bodies - such as Quality Licence Scheme and TQUK - have developed endorsement schemes as a way to help students select the best skills based courses for them.
